  • I need to hard reset a Palm TX but the Power button does not function.

    I need to hard reset my Palm TX but the Power button does not function. Is there any other way to perform the hard reset or otherwise delete all of my data?
    Post relates to: Palm TX

    Hi,
    PowerBtn from the Canuck Software HomePage.
    NOTE: This is Not a Blazer friendly download and only for downloading using a Chunky Computer thingie.
    http://www.canuck-software.ca/
    PowerBtn will allow you to set a HardButton to turn the TX on and off in the same fashion as the PowerButton, if you want.
    This setting will remain active while 'Enable' on the PowerBtn screen is active.
    The user can select 'Disable' on the PowerBtn screen.
    The setting will survive a Soft Reset. (Hi PG )
    If the Palm PowerButton fails completely then you will not be able to do a Hard Reset.
    The PowerBtn app has a 'Hard Reset button' which you tap and after a time countdown (you can cancel in this time) it will perform a Hard Reset. This is the same as the Hard Reset app mentioned above.
    The 'Enable' and 'Disable' mentioned above do not affect the 'Hard Reset button'
    NOTE: PowerBtn also has a 'Program itself becomes power button' feature but I do NOT recommend you use this.
    If you enable this you will not be able to change the setting or use the 'Hard Reset button' because when you Tap on the PowerBtn Icon the TX will turn Off. The only way to change the setting or use the 'Hard Reset button' would be to Delete PowerBtn then install again.
    You can also turn your TX On by pushing the 5WayNav Select (middle button) to bring up the clock then double push it. The TX will stay on at the same place it was in when you turned it off, in the same way it would if you used the Power Button

  • How To Hard Reset N8

    Just to help people who have reported problems re-setting the N8, apparently there is a button combo to reset, Kudos to AAS 
    http://www.allaboutsymbian.com/news/item/12185_Ano​ther_three_finger_salute_do.php
    Text below has been added by Nokia:
     Important information from the official N8 FAQ
    (http://europe.nokia.com/support/search?page=1&full​content=true&cat=support&cnt=1&qt=n8+reset)
    You
    should not use the "three finger" reset (pressing volume down + camera key +
    menu key and pressing power button) to hard reset the Nokia N8-00 device. Doing
    this will delete some applications (Ovi Store, Ovi Maps, some preinstalled
    widgets) which cannot be restored.
    If the device needs to be reset, try the following methods
    instead of the "three finger" reset:
    Press down the power button for 8
    seconds.
    Restore the factory settings by selecting Menu
    > Settings > Phone > Phone management > Factory settings >
    Restore.
    The "three finger" reset should be used only
    as a last resort if the device cannot be booted up in any other way.
    If
    successful, the device can be used after the reset but some of the applications
    are missing. The device needs to be taken to a Nokia Care point for reflashing
    to get the original applications back in the
    device.

  • How to change the batteries on a palm m125 without having to do a hard reset

    Some palm m125's are defective meaning that when one changes the AAA batteries one is presented with a no way out question on whether yes to hard reset or no to not hard reset, yes it's true that what i mean by no way means that even a soft reset will NOT make it work again, hope you just did a backup right.. oh! and this will prob. only work if you have enough battery power to keep the unit on: ie: around 5% battery...
    Anywhoo I have found a workaround for this bug or so that may help you, please read below on how to hopefully preserve the data on your handheld's m125 hardware without this hard reset lockup...
    Note: Testing with rechargeables in (Maxxus 1100 mah) and then put in alkalines = mixed results :/, but alkalines out then new ones in should work fine..
    Okay - fairly simple - Let's start:
    A: Turn on the unit - yes u heard me turn the unit ON
    B: Flip the unit over
    C: While the unit is ON take out the top battery first and replace it as fast as you can with the newer one and make sure it is in before doing the next step...
    D: now do the bottom battery...
    E: turn the unit on by pressing the power button
    Result: If all goes well, u'll see the palm logo and then it should show the prefs screen of which you've successfully saved all ur user data. - What it did was a soft reset.
    So far with alkalines i've had nothing but success - if anyone out there owns a m125 as well and can confirm that this tip works, please post to let others know ur success or unsuccess of trying out my tip..
    My Test Results Tested on Factory State unit (Hard Reset Unit ):
    Alkalines -> Alkalines = 99% (if done correctly) = Pretty Safe*
    Alkalines -> Rechargeables = 50% (if done correctly) = Warning/Caution
    Rechargeables -> Alkalines = Not Consistant enough to measure (if done correctly) = Very Risky
    *If ur unit stills asks on Alka to Alka then Just maybe a software program is now causing it to ask for a hard reset as I'm still testing this.
    If method One does not work out, I've also tried the following with success esp. on Rechargeables -> Alkalines, but this will requre more work and a more steady hand...
    A: Turn the unit ON
    B: Press and hold DOWN button
    C: While holding the Down button, take out the TOP battery first and replace it, DO NOT let go of the down button on the handheld
    D: Now replace the BOTTOM battery
    E: Let go of the Down Button
    F: Press the on button
    If all goes well you will see the palm logo meaning that it just did a soft reset, but ur data should still be intact, With method 2 I was able to get a more success rate. , But I am still testing on when the unit is fully loaded, etc.. as these tests were done on a hard reset unit. You can also try holding the up button instead of the bottom one for a method 3.   • How to hard reset/dele​te data?

    My BB playbook has some issues, I cant login because I dont know the password and its stuck on final attempt! But cant type anything! So cant go in to menu, settings and restore that way!
    I tried the hard reset by holding volume keys and power key but that doesnt work, held em for 15 seconds and even longer sometimes!
    I think there is too much data and **bleep** in the PB hence its slow and irresponsive!
    How can I restore it to factory settings by means of hardware??! What if I take out the battery?

    First I would like you to do a Back Up of your PlayBook using your computer and BlackBerry Desktop Software.
    This can be downloaded for free from http://us.blackberry.com/apps-software/desktop/
    After the Back Up is complete I need you to unplug your PlayBook and then push and hold down the Power Button until the unit Force Powers Off.
    Now, while Desktop Software is still open on your computer and the PlayBook Powered Off, Connect the PlayBook to your computer.
    You should see and error screen from Desktop Software pop up that has the options to Retry, Update, or Cancel.
    QUICKLY choose the Update option.
    This will erase all the information off of your PlayBook and Re-Write the Software back onto it. Once it's complete your PlayBook will need to go back through the setup wizard, and you can then perform a restore using Desktop Software to return your information. The only thing that won't come back after the restore are the apps that you downloaded from App World but they can be easily Re-Installed using the My World feature in App World.

  • How to hard reset C6-01?

    As subject says, the question is: how can I perform a hard reset on C6-01?
    Not the one with 7370 code, the phisical one.
    By the way, it's a very nice and good device!
    Solved!
    Go to Solution.

    The reset issue for the Symbian^3 devices are slightly different. The C6 uses a different version and should not have the same issue.
    Anyway, the full reset is not something you should contemplate lightly and should only be done if necessary as it wipes all your data. So, always remember to backup your phone before performing resets as your data may be lost.
    The "3 finger deep reset". With the phone powered off, depress and hold these three keys simultaneously "*" "3" "green phone" and then power on phone using the on/off button whilst keeping the three keys depressed until you hear start-up tone.

  • How to make hard reset on laserjet pro mfp m125rnw

    Hi, All
    I need some help. Cause of my ugly hands I install chineese language on my printer How can i make the hard reset to reset the language settings? 
    Thanks
    This question was solved.
    View Solution.

    Also you may want to try.
    Turn off the device. 
    Press and hold the Copy+ Cancel (X) button, keep the quadrant depressed as you turn the product on.
    When the ‘Permanent Storage Init.’ Message appears on the display, release the button.
    Super NVRAM Initialize
    Turn off the device. 
    Press and hold the Right+ Cancel (X) button, keep the quadrant depressed as you turn the product on.
    When the ‘Permanent Storage Init.’ Message appears on the display, release the button.
